Memantau kos AWS adalah penting untuk memastikan belanjawan terkawal. Dalam panduan ini, kami akan meneruskan penciptaan fungsi AWS Lambda untuk mendapatkan butiran kos dan menghantarnya ke e-mel (melalui SES) dan Slack.
Prasyarat
1.Akaun AWS dengan kebenaran IAM untuk Lambda, SES dan Penjelajah Kos.
2.Slack Webhook URL untuk menghantar mesej.
3. Dikonfigurasikan E-mel SES untuk pemberitahuan.
4.S3 Baldi untuk menyimpan laporan kos sebagai fail CSV.
Langkah 1: Dayakan Penjelajah Kos
Langkah 2: Buat Baldi S3
Langkah 3: Tulis Kod Lambda
1.Buat Fungsi Lambda
Langkah 4: Tambah Kebenaran S3
Kemas kini peranan pelaksanaan Lambda untuk membenarkan s3:PutObject, ses:SendEmail dan ce:GetCostAndUsage.
Langkah 5: Uji Lambda
1.Cetuskan Lambda secara manual menggunakan acara ujian.
Kesimpulan
Dengan persediaan ini, laporan kos AWS dihantar secara automatik ke peti masuk dan Slack anda, memastikan anda sentiasa dikemas kini tentang aliran perbelanjaan. Perhalusi penyelesaian ini dengan menyesuaikan kekerapan laporan atau kos pengumpulan mengikut dimensi lain.
Ikuti untuk lebih banyak belajar dan selamat belajar :)
Atas ialah kandungan terperinci Mengautomasikan Laporan Pengurusan Kos AWS dengan Lambda.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!